Stage 3 of the GORE-TEX® TransRockies Run often times requires a bit of mental toughness (like they don’t have that already!) from the runners. It’s the start of the last stage for the RUN3 racers, the teams competing in the 6 day competition are hitting the “half-way” point, and all runners are about to take on what is the longest stretch of mileage in the entire race.
From Leadville to Nova Guides at Camp Hale, runners took on 24.2 miles and 2,800 feet of elevation gain. After lining up at the chilly start in downtown Leadville, runners took off with a police escort and headed out of town. A cool morning turned into a perfect day of racing, as runners made their way through picturesque Aspen forests, over Tennessee Pass, and finally finishing up in historic Camp Hale.
The final day of racing for the RUN3 competitors saw stage leaders Alicia Shay and Max King continue to dominate the trails. King and Shay won all three stages – an accumulative 58.4 miles and 8,600 feet of elevation gain - and took the overall wins in the Open Men and Open Women divisions.
RUN3 Stage 3 Top Finishers
Open Women:
1. Alicia Shay – 3:15:58
2. Gina Lucrezi – 3:32:15
3. McKenna Douglas – 3:49:06
Open Men:
1. Max King – 3:08:07
2. Josh Korn – 3:10:56
3. Greg Mitchell – 3:11:44
RUN3 Overall Top Finishers
Open Women:
1. Alicia Shay – 8:00:26
2. Gina Lucrezi – 8:47:24
3. McKenna Douglas – 9:28:00
Open Men:
1. Max King – 7:19:12
2. Josh Korn – 7:49:13
3. Greg Mitchell – 7:50:12
For the 6 day competitors, a continuing theme of top competitors pushed their way to the front of the trails and increased their lead on their competition. The same stage 2 winners would repeat on Thursday for stage 3 wins – holding and increasing their overall lead times on competing teams.
Stage 3 Top Finishers
80+ Mixed: Team Caba-nators, Katie Caba and Jeff Caba – 3:42:25
80+ Women: Team Titanium, Sue Lee and Missy Berkel – 4:53:49
80+ Men: Team La Sportiva Trail Masters, Bernie Boettcher and Andy Ames – 3:15:18
Open Mixed: The North Face Bendites, Zach Violett and Stephanie Howe – 3:25:01
Open Women: Team Ooh la LA SPORTIVA, Pam Smith and Jenny Capel – 3:53:38
Open Men: Team Run Flagstaff, Michael Smith and Rob Krar – 2:44:21
Stage 3 Overall Standings
80+ Mixed: Team Caba-nators, Katie Caba and Jeff Caba – 8:58:09
80+ Women: Team RESILIENCE, Valerie Lacarriere and Marielle Chabaud – 12:20:54
80+ Men: Team La Sportiva Trail Masters, Bernie Boettcher and Andy Ames – 8:07:52
Open Mixed: The North Face Bendites, Zach Violett and Stephanie Howe – 8:29:51
Open Women: Team Ooh la LA SPORTIVA, Pam Smith and Jenny Capel – 9:47:01
Open Men: Team Run Flagstaff, Michael Smith and Rob Krar – 6:52:24
